US Tomahawk missile shortage: Pentagon fears Iran war will drain West Asia weapons stockpile

WASHINGTON: As the conflict with Iran enters its first month, there are reports that the Pentagon is concerned about the depletion of the United States’ weapons stockpile. The report has gained attention amid a warning by Donald Trump that no attacks would be carried out on Iran’s energy facilities for the next 10 days.

Reports indicate that the US is facing a shortage of its key weapon, the Tomahawk cruise missile. These missiles are primarily used to strike targets in Iran due to their precision and strength. Defence experts have expressed concern that if the conflict continues, the stockpile of Tomahawk missiles in West Asia could run low. Officials are now discussing options such as redeploying missiles from other regions and increasing production. The Tomahawk missile can travel at a speed of about 880 km/h and is capable of flying under radar detection. Since February 28, the US has reportedly launched more than 850 Tomahawk missiles against Iran.

Meanwhile, according to a report by The Washington Post, Pentagon officials have begun discussions on ensuring the steady availability of precision weapons. The US mainly relies on missiles that can be launched from warships and submarines, but the Pentagon has not publicly disclosed the exact number of weapons in its stockpile.

There are also reports that the US is considering deploying an additional 10,000 troops to bases in Gulf countries. This move is believed to be part of a plan to potentially target Iran’s Kharg Island if tensions escalate further. Earlier, orders had already been issued to deploy around 4,000 soldiers from the 82nd Airborne Division and about 5,000 Marine personnel to the region.
